Re: [warning: implicit declaration of function] if enable flag std=c99
2009/10/11 Salvatore Santagati:
> Nope, but under Linux works as well ( with and without std=c99 ) ,
> under cygwin if enable std=c99
> I've these type of warning ( source code here is only an example )
Seems Linux has got it wrong then, because ftello and fseeko are not
standard C99 functions. Use -std=gnu99 to enable GNU extensions.
